Ashgabat, January 30 | ORIENT. As part of the implementation of the Digital Economy Development Concept for 2026–2028, Turkmenistan has begun a process of extensive modernization of its banking infrastructure. The focus is on the implementation of advanced financial technologies (fintech) and the upgrading of the hardware of leading credit institutions.

Deputy Prime Minister Khodjamyrat Geldimyradov presented a project for a large-scale technical refurbishment of three key financial institutions in the country: The Central Bank of Turkmenistan, the State Commercial Bank "Türkmenistan," and the Joint-Stock Commercial Bank "Türkmnebaşy."

Modernization of the material and technical infrastructure in this context means not simply replacing computers, but creating powerful computing centers capable of supporting modern information and communication systems. This will allow banks to

Speed Up Transactions: ensure instant payment processing in real time;

Develop Fintech Services: introduce new mobile apps, contactless payment systems, and online lending;

Ensure Cybersecurity: strengthen the protection of financial data in the face of growing digital transactions.

President Serdar Berdimuhamedov, approving the proposal, emphasized that the effectiveness of the entire financial system today directly depends on the depth of digital solutions implementation.

For the average user, this news means increased stability for bank cards and the emergence of new remote services. For the economy as a whole, it means the creation of a solid foundation, without which the smart systems and artificial intelligence announced in the new three-year digital economy development program are impossible to operate.
